A JIAN 'HARE'S FUR' TEA BOWL
SOUTHERN SONG DYNASTY (1127-1279)
The bowl is covered with a black glaze streaked with russet markings ending in an irregular line above the foot to expose the purplish-black stoneware body.
5 in. (12.8 cm.) diam., box
